Email is going to be the best way to be … hii field service representativeWebAbsorption is often referred to as soundproofing, although this is not technically true. While soundproofing is the process of keeping noise in or out of a space, absorption addresses the way noise reflects within a room. Absorbing noise provides a way to dampen unpleasant noises in the environment. hii family health center hours
